New Delhi. Roshni Nadar Malhotra of HCL Technology has maintained her place at number one in the list of rich women of the country. He is at number one in this list for the second consecutive year. According to the list, his assets are Rs 84,330 crore. Fashion brand Nykaa CEO Falguni Nair has overtaken Biocon CEO Kiran Mazumdar Shaw to become the richest self-made woman. According to Kotak Private Banking Hurun Leading Wealthy Women List, Nyka CEO has become the second richest woman in the country with an increase of 963 percent in wealth.

Biocon Founder Kiran Mazumdar-Shaw
Biocon’s founder and CEO Kiran Mazumdar-Shaw is at number three in this list, with a net worth of Rs 29,030 crore. Recently, Biocon’s subsidiary Biocon Biologics has agreed to acquire Vytris’ biosimilar business in the US for Rs 22,350 crore.
